We here at Medi-Share Reviews have a tremendous amount of respect for Christian personal finance guru Dave Ramsey. His advice on home ownership, investing, budgeting, and taxes is well-informed and comes from an honest and knowledgeable Christian perspective.

Reader Luke H. has written in to point out that Mr. Ramsey has in fact discussed Christian healthcare sharing ministries, and Medi-Share specifically, on his site.

Dave Ramsey talking about Christian Insurance and Medi-Share

After praising Christian healthcare sharing ministries in general, calling most of them "very reliable," Mr. Ramsey singles out Medi-Share's "great reputation."

He then points out correctly that Christian health insurance alternatives are not insurance and don't face the same regulations as insurance companies. What this means is that you need one that has a long track record of serving its members, such as the 28 years that Medi-Share has been providing affordable healthcare sharing.

​By the way, in case Mr. Ramsey's post isn't available when you click on it, here are his exact words:

​​
There are several programs out there with long track records of always doing what they say ... I wouldn’t go with one that doesn’t have several decades under its belt. MediShare, as an example, has a great reputation.

The reason why Mr. Ramsey correctly advises his readers to be careful is because Christian healthcare sharing ministries are not insurance, a point that we talk about more in our post: "What is Christian Health Insurance?"
